What Qualifications Should You Look for in Your Plumber?
When searching for dependable plumbing services, knowing the credentials of a plumber is essential. A certified plumber generally possesses a current license, proving their expertise and adherence to local standards. License prerequisites may change depending on the area, but they commonly require finishing a required apprenticeship program and passing a certification exam.
Aside from obtaining proper licensing, experience plays an important role. A plumber with extensive hands-on experience is better equipped to handle diverse plumbing issues with confidence. Additional certifications in specific areas, such as backflow prevention or gas fitting, help demonstrate a plumber's level of expertise.
Insurance is another critical qualification; it safeguards both the contractor and the property owner should any accidents or damages occur during the job. Lastly, obtaining references or reviews from previous clients can shed light on the plumber's dependability and standard of service. Collectively, these requirements work together to ensure a successful plumbing service.
Grasping the Concept of Pricing Transparency
While exploring the landscape of plumbing providers, understanding pricing transparency is essential for homeowners. Clear pricing structures help prevent unexpected costs, empowering property owners to manage their budgets with confidence. A trustworthy plumbing provider ought to deliver comprehensive quotes that specify labor, supplies, and any supplementary fees from the start. Such transparency builds confidence and allows homeowners to compare different service providers without hidden surprises.
Homeowners ought to ask about pricing structures, including hourly rates compared to flat fees, to understand how they will be charged. It's also important to ask about potential additional charges that may arise during the project. Reputable services typically provide written agreements that outline pricing and project details.

Specialized Plumbing Repairs Explained
While many homeowners are familiar with general plumbing services, specialized repairs frequently demand greater knowledge and skill. These expert services involve pipe relining, which restores damaged pipes without excavation, and hydro jetting, a powerful pressure-based technique for clearing persistent blockages. Additionally, backflow prevention is vital for ensuring the safety of your water supply, while gas line installations necessitate particular credentials and in-depth knowledge. Leak detection makes use of sophisticated technology to pinpoint hidden leaks, avoiding expensive damage. Additionally, sewer line inspections conducted with video cameras assist in detecting problems before they worsen. Homeowners in need of plumbing assistance should request information about these expert repairs, ensuring that the chosen plumber possesses the necessary skills and experience to address their unique plumbing challenges effectively.
How to Evaluate a Plumbing Service's Reputation
How does one go about evaluating the standing of a plumbing service provider? First and foremost, potential customers should look into online feedback and ratings on platforms including Google, Yelp, and Angie's List. These reviews often provide insights into past customers' experiences and satisfaction levels. Furthermore, personal referrals from trusted individuals such as friends, family, or neighbors can deliver dependable viewpoints.
Furthermore, it is recommended to confirm that the plumbing service possesses appropriate credentials and licenses, as these credentials signify adherence to industry standards and professionalism. Finding out about their background handling certain plumbing concerns can additionally verify their dependability.
Additionally, assessing the promptness of the team during preliminary questions can reveal their focus on customer service. Finally, analyzing the company's social media engagement may shed more light on their reputation and customer interactions. Using these techniques together, homeowners can arrive at educated choices concerning professional plumbing assistance.

What Are the Warranties and Guarantees?
Many homeowners overlook the value of guarantees and warranties when hiring plumbing professionals. Such guarantees can significantly affect the quality and reliability of the services rendered. A reputable plumbing service generally provides warranties on evaluation labor and parts alike, reflecting confidence in their craftsmanship and materials. Homeowners should inquire about the specific terms of these warranties, including coverage and duration.
Guarantees may vary, with certain companies committing to rectify any issues that arise within a set period of time. Knowing the difference between a warranty and a guarantee is crucial; a warranty typically addresses defects, while a guarantee assures satisfaction with the service.

What Types of Plumbing Materials Do They Use?
The plumbing material types utilized by a service can include copper, PVC, PEX, as well as galvanized steel. Each material has specific benefits and drawbacks, influencing durability, cost, and suitability for a wide range of plumbing applications.
